Diplomatic relations between Panama and Venezuela have intensified in the 21st century.
In 2014, the relationship between Nicolás Maduro and Ricardo Martinelli broke down.
[1] In 2018, a diplomatic crisis erupted between the countries.
[3] In 2024, Panama suspended their diplomatic relations with Venezuela and withdrew its diplomatic personnel from the country until a full review of the presidential election results is concluded.
